LOCAL ATTRACTIONS IN CLOSE PROXIMITY TO PROPERTY

Jervis Bay Escape - "Cooinda " is just 8-10 minutes drive to some of NSW's most attractive tourist destinations - Hyams Beach, Green Patch & Jervis Bay Marine Parks.

There are a variety of fantastic Fishing opportunities, including Prawning - right at your door step! Large Flat head and Tailor recently being caught. ( 5 Kg Flathead and 2-3 kg Tailor just 300 metres off shore from Cooinda -June 07) Note ; The convenience of the local boat ramp just down the road ( 1 minute away)


Bush walking is a must - with endless walking tracks around the Basin and Jervis Bay Peninsular. Why not start outside your front door with the 'Basin walk' - a 10km return (easy walk) which follows the beautiful northern foreshore.

Drop in for Breakfast, Lunch or just a Coffee at Greville's Corner store!
A round of golf at St Georges Basin Country Club is only 1km away.

You may like to dine out, so why not try some of the local eateries at either Sanctuary Point, Vincentia or Huskisson.

Sanctuary Point Shops are only 1km away and offer all services, including Banking, Post Office & local Take Aways.

Dolphin & Whale Watch Cruises are available from Huskisson, along with Fishing Charters and the local Cinema.

OTHER LOCAL INTERESTS . . .

Jervis Bay Escape -'Cooinda' - Situated only 6kms from Jervis Bay Marine Park, where there is sensational Deep Sea Diving opportunities in the crystal clear waters.

View the local Dolphins on a daily basis, or the migrating Whales at certain times of the year. The Cruises are a must - available all year round!

Huskisson is the main town which offers many stylish Boutiques; great Shopping and Dining out. Lunch at the 'Husky Pub' comes highly recommended, over looking the Bay.

The local Cinema offers the latest Movie Releases.

Experience the 'Whitest Sand in the World' at Hyams Beach - located just 8 minutes from 'Cooinda'.
***Check out the Guiness Book of Records!***

Local Wineries, Arts & Crafts and Markets are all within 10 minutes of home.
